Partilhar via


Interface COM do IPrintCorePS2

Importante

A moderna plataforma de impressão é o meio preferido do Windows para comunicar com as impressoras. Recomendamos que utilize o controlador de classe da caixa de entrada IPP da Microsoft, juntamente com as Aplicações de Suporte de Impressão (PSA), para personalizar a experiência de impressão no Windows 10 e 11 para o desenvolvimento de dispositivos de impressora.

Para obter mais informações, consulte Guia de design do aplicativo de suporte de impressão v1 e v2.

A interface IPrintCorePS2 COM fornece um conjunto de métodos auxiliares para plug-ins de renderização Pscript5. A tabela a seguir lista e descreve todos os métodos definidos pela interface IPrintCorePS2.

Método Descrição
IPrintCorePS2::D rvWriteSpoolBuf> É fornecido pelo driver Pscript5 para permitir que os [plug-ins de renderização] enviem dados da impressora para o spooler.
IPrintCorePS2::EnumFeatures Enumera os recursos disponíveis de uma impressora.
IPrintCorePS2::EnumOptions Enumera as opções disponíveis de um recurso específico.
IPrintCorePS2::GetFeatureAttribute Recupera a lista de atributos de recurso ou o valor de um atributo de recurso específico.
IPrintCorePS2::GetGlobalAttribute Recupera a lista de atributos globais ou o valor de um atributo global específico.
IPrintCorePS2::GetOptionAttribute Recupera a lista de atributos de opção ou o valor de um atributo de opção específico.
IPrintCorePS2::GetOptions Recupera as configurações de recursos atuais do driver no formato de uma lista de pares de palavras-chave recurso/opção.

Para obter mais informações, consulte Implementação das Interfaces COM do Driver de Impressora.